  • Publication number: 20190354074
    Abstract: A system for controlling a space including a number of environmental sensors configured to measure an attribute of the space, and a user device. The user device configured to receive data from the number of environmental sensors, the data describing one or more characteristics of one or more individuals in the space, receive, from the user, a selection of a desired demographic, construct a signature for the space based on the desired demographic, the signature including one or more environmental conditions associated with the desired demographic, and send control signals to one or more environmental devices to control an environment of the space according to the signature.

  • Patent number: 10033808
    Abstract: Methods are disclosed for managing configuration variables and settings within a note-taking application such that application features are adjusted globally across an entire note-taking application regardless of the particular device from which application content is accessed. The configuration variables and settings may pertain to any or all of a variety of application features such as but not limited to adjustment of client, user and content-specific configuration options.

  • Publication number: 20080026028
    Abstract: This invention relates to a composition comprising at least 50% water, silver halide particles and a hydrophilic polymer, wherein the composition does not substantially gel or solidify at 25 degrees C.; is substantially free of organic solvents; and exhibits antimicrobial activity upon drying. The composition may further comprise a hydrophobic binder or a crosslinker for the hydrophilic polymer.
